As the Technical Program Manager, you will lead Google's defense against pressing threats, attacks, and future vulnerabilities to data integrity and identity arising from quantum computers by migrating products and fleet to quantum-safe algorithms. You will drive partnerships with teams across Alphabet, including Chrome, Cloud, Waymo, and Pixel to translate cryptographic research into scaled execution, leading the industry in post quantum cryptography solutions.
